STMSX vs. FAMRX -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in SEI Institutional Managed Trust Tax-Managed Small/Mid Cap Fund (STMSX) and Fidelity Asset Manager 85% Fund (FAMRX).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, STMSX achieves a 15.18% return, which is significantly higher than FAMRX's 12.65% return. Over the past 10 years, STMSX has underperformed FAMRX with an annualized return of 9.18%, while FAMRX has yielded a comparatively higher 11.37%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between STMSX and FAMRX is 0.78, which is moderate. They have sometimes moved together and sometimes differently, sharing some price drivers without tracking each other closely.

The rank (0–100) uses a weighted average of the Sharpe, Sortino, Omega, Calmar, and Martin percentile ranks for the trailing 12 months. Higher means stronger historical risk-adjusted performance within the peer group.

Drawdowns

STMSX vs. FAMRX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um STMSX drawdown since its inception was -60.78%, roughly equal to the maximum FAMRX drawdown of -58.65%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for STMSX and FAMRX.

Volatility

STMSX vs. FAMRX -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for SEI Institutional Managed Trust Tax-Managed Small/Mid Cap Fund (STMSX) is 3.62%, while Fidelity Asset Manager 85% Fund (FAMRX) has a volatility of 3.90%. This indicates that STMSX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than FAMRX based on this measure. STMSX vs. FAMRX - Expense Ratio Comparison

STMSX has a 1.11% expense ratio, which is higher than FAMRX's 0.63% expense ratio.


Dividends

STMSX vs. FAMRX - Dividend Comparison

STMSX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 3.59%, less than FAMRX's 4.94% yield.
